This 1990 Porsche 911 Turbo custom cabriolet has been customized
with Strosek componets and is powered by a 3.6-liter turbocharged
flat-six engine paired with a five-speed manual transmission. This
964 features extensive custom body modifications, including widened
rear quarter-panels, poly-ellipsoid lamps molded smoothly into
widened front fenders, reshaped bumpers, revised side mirrors and a
rear wing with integrated air ducts. Stopping power is handled by
disc brakes with red Porsche calipers and drilled rotors. The car
rides on 18-inch wheels fitted with Continental ExtremeContact
tires. The leather interior is equipped with black power bucket
seats, VDO gauges, a Momo steering wheel and an aftermarket stereo
system. It includes a complete build book. Experian AutoCheck shows
accident reported on 05/27/1996 (moderate damage), manufacturer
recalls on 07/10/1996 and 08/12/1996 (universal joints), and prior
salvage title issued on 01/28/1997.
